Understanding Kratom's Role in Inflammation Reduction and Its Impact on Hair Health
Kratom, a tropical plant from Southeast Asia, has garnered attention for its potential anti-inflammatory properties, which may contribute to its role in inflammation reduction. Alkaloids found within kratom, such as mitragynine and 7-hydroxymitragynine, are believed to modulate the body’s immune response, thereby potentially reducing inflammation systemically. This anti-inflammatory effect is significant as chronic inflammation underlies many health issues, including those that can affect hair health. In the context of hair loss, research suggests that inflammation at the hair follicle can disrupt the growth cycle, leading to conditions like alopecia. Understanding kratom’s ability to mitigate such inflammatory responses could provide insights into its benefits for hair health. However, it is crucial to approach the use of kratom with caution and under professional guidance due to its complex interactions with the body and potential side effects. While some users report positive effects on hair health when using kratom as a supplement, more scientific evidence is needed to substantiate these claims and fully understand why does kratom cause hair loss in certain cases. It is important to note that the impact of kratom on inflammation and hair health may vary among individuals, and further research is essential to elucidate its mechanisms and effects.

Safe Usage and Considerations When Using Kratom for Inflammation and Hair Health
Kratom, a plant from Southeast Asia with leaves that contain compounds that can have psychotropic effects, has gained attention for its potential anti-inflammatory properties. When considering the use of kratom supplements for inflammation reduction, it is crucial to approach this topic with caution. The U.S. Food and Drug Administration (FDA) has not approved kratom as a safe and effective remedy, and more research is needed to fully understand its effects on the human body. For individuals interested in exploring kratom for inflammation, it is essential to start with a low dose to assess tolerance and to consult with a healthcare provider. Safe usage involves strict adherence to dosage guidelines and avoiding combinations with other medications or substances that could increase risks.
In addition to inflammation reduction, there has been discussion on the effects of kratom on hair health. While kratom may offer anti-inflammatory benefits that indirectly support overall health, including that of the scalp, concerns have arisen regarding its impact on hair loss. Why does kratom cause hair loss? This is a complex question, as the relationship between kratom and hair health is not straightforward. Some anecdotal reports suggest that certain kratom strains or high doses may contribute to hair thinning or loss. However, these reports are not conclusive, and the mechanisms by which kratom might affect hair growth are not well understood. It is important to note that individual responses to kratom can vary greatly due to factors like genetics, lifestyle, and underlying health conditions.
